1. Why Temperature Ratings Matter

When choosing a sleeping bag, temperature ratings are your best friend. These ratings indicate the lowest temperature at which the bag will keep you warm:

  • Summer Bags: Ideal for temperatures above 35°F, lightweight and breathable.
  • Three-Season Bags: Perfect for spring, summer, and fall, handling temperatures between 20°F and 35°F.
  • Winter Bags: Designed for extreme cold, with ratings below 20°F for maximum insulation.

2. Picking the Right Insulation: Down vs. Synthetic

BRoadout offers sleeping bags with both down and synthetic insulation, each with unique benefits:

  • Down Insulation: Lightweight, compressible, and great for cold, dry conditions.
  • Synthetic Insulation: Affordable, durable, and retains warmth even when wet—perfect for humid or damp environments.

3. Shape and Size: What’s Best for You?

Sleeping bags come in different shapes to suit your needs:

  • Mummy Bags: Snug and heat-efficient, ideal for cold weather.
  • Rectangular Bags: Roomy and comfortable, great for casual camping.
  • Double Sleeping Bags: Perfect for couples or families.

5. Features That Make a Difference

Modern sleeping bags come with features that enhance your camping experience:

  • Hooded Designs: Keep your head warm on cold nights.
  • Zipper Draft Tubes: Prevent heat loss through the zipper.
  • Water-Resistant Shells: Protect against moisture and condensation.

6. Did You Know?

Fun Fact: The world’s first sleeping bag was invented in the late 19th century and was called the “Euklisia Rug.” It weighed over 7 pounds—thankfully, BRoadout sleeping bags are much lighter!
